Curb Chain Cover
The solution to your horse's sensitive chin. T-Foam™ technology provides comfort without compromising the effectiveness of the curb chain.
The Technical Stuff:
Designed to fit over the curb chain, offering comfort without compromising the curb chain's effectiveness
Constructed from soft, comfortable T-Foam which conforms to the horse's chin to provide a custom fit with every use. The open cell structure is self ventilating to control perspiration and prevent rubbing and chafing
Can also be used on the sides of the bridle to reduce chafing and discomfort.
